ALBANY — The University at Albany and Albany Med Health System have teamed up to launch a nursing degree program amid an ongoing shortage of nurses working at hospitals across New York.
The four-year Bachelor of Science degree in nursing program will see students complete classroom and lab work at UAlbany’s main campus, and work clinical rotations alongside practicing nurses at Albany Med Health System facilities throughout the Capital Region, according to a Thursday announcement by both institutions.
